Rollup merge of #142176 - workingjubilee:dont-shuffle-bswaps-per-arch, r=nikic
tests: Split dont-shuffle-bswaps along opt-levels and arches This duplicates dont-shuffle-bswaps in order to make each opt level its own test. Then -opt3.rs gets split into a revision per arch we want to test, with certain architectures gaining new target-cpu minimums.
